Artemis III crew revealed: NASA announces astronauts for 'one of history's most complex missions'

SMRTR summary

NASA has named the four-person crew for its Artemis III mission, targeting 2027. Commander Randy Bresnik, ESA pilot Luca Parmitano, and mission specialists Andre Douglas and Frank Rubio will launch into low Earth orbit to test commercial lunar landers built by SpaceX and Blue Origin. The mission marks a major step in NASA's goal of returning humans to the Moon.
